#bb9c93 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b9c93 is composed of 73.3% red, 61.2%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.6% magenta, 21.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 13.5 degrees, a saturation of 22.7% and a lightness of 65.5%. #bb9c93 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#773927.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#bb9c93
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8f4f3 is the lightest one.
